The UEFA Champions League 2025–26 season has reached its decisive stage, with all quarterfinal matches completed and four teams remaining in the race for the title.
After the elimination of Real Madrid and Barcelona, the competition is now wide open. The teams advancing to the semi-finals are Paris Saint-Germain, Bayern Munich, Atlético Madrid and Arsenal.
Atlético Madrid were the first to qualify after overcoming Barcelona across two legs, ending the Spanish side’s hopes of lifting the trophy for the first time since 2015.
Arsenal also progressed despite recent domestic setbacks. Mikel Arteta’s side delivered consistent performances over two legs to book their spot in the semi-finals.
Defending champions PSG continued their strong form by eliminating Liverpool with a convincing aggregate victory, maintaining their momentum at a crucial stage of the competition.
Bayern Munich completed the final four lineup after defeating Real Madrid over two legs, setting up a highly competitive semi-final stage.
With the quarterfinals now concluded, attention turns to the semi-finals, where the remaining teams will compete for a place in the final.

The final of the competition is set for May 30 at Puskás Aréna.
Both semifinal ties will follow a two-leg format, with the aggregate score determining the winner. The away goals rule will not be applied, and matches will go to extra time and penalties if required.
